## Tuning the renderer

Welcome aboard! The Fennwick invoice renderer is mostly set-and-forget, but a few knobs matter when batches get big. Rendering is CPU-bound during layout and memory-bound during rasterization, so the worker pool size and page buffer cap interact in annoying ways — crank one without the other and you'll just move the bottleneck. Start with the defaults, profile a real batch from staging, then adjust. Whatever you change, keep it in version control. The defaults we ship are listed here.

tuning table, yahap-hahip:
BUDGETS = {
    "praiel": 88,
    "quenox": 61,
    "nordor": 332,
    "gorix": 835,
    "ruswyn": 186,
}

## Dependency pinning

All services at Brindlecore pin exact versions. No ranges, no wildcards. Updates go through the weekly bump PR, reviewed by the platform rotation. Lockfiles are committed; CI rejects drift. Exceptions need sign-off from Oskar. Pinned manifests are hashed and signed before release, and verification happens against the signing key shown below.

release key, kajeg-yawif: bky6_axksxH

Quick note for the security review: BranchReaper (our stale-branch cleanup bot) runs in three environments — dev, staging, and prod. Dev points at the Hollowpine sandbox org and can't delete anything; staging runs against mirrored repos; prod does the real pruning on a nightly cron. Each environment has its own service account with scoped repo permissions, and nothing is shared between them. Token rotation happens quarterly via the Quillgate vault. The prod environment currently runs with the following configuration values.

deployment values, hafop-fahag:
wenael:
  pin: 9737
  metrics_host: metrics.wenael.lumicsys.internal
  tenant: holwyn
  seal: seal_b99b9847

# Commission Scheme 2.0 (Managers Only)

Quick heads-up for the board pack: we're scrapping the flat 5% and going tiered. Under quota gets 3%, on-target 6%, and anything over 120% earns 9% plus the Solmere accelerator. Renewals on the Driftline suite pay half-rate now — yes, people will grumble. Payouts shift to monthly. Questions go to Tomas Brenner before Friday's session.

The confidential context on strategy sits directly below.

internal memo for tagef-hadup: Gross margin on Ulaath came in at 15 percent against a plan of 5 percent. Only 7 of the 120 pilot accounts renewed Ulaath, so a churn review is set for October 15.